00:41:16.780 Neil Armstrong,
00:41:17.400 when he was
00:41:17.660 eight years old,
00:41:19.040 the thing he
00:41:19.520 wanted to do
00:41:19.940 more than
00:41:20.220 anything else,
00:41:21.160 he wanted to
00:41:21.600 climb this
00:41:22.080 big maple
00:41:22.680 tree in his
00:41:23.160 backyard.
00:41:24.220 And when you
00:41:24.600 climb a tree,
00:41:26.000 you've got to
00:41:26.460 make a plan.
00:41:27.240 It's a puzzle,
00:41:27.820 right?
00:41:27.960 You grab one
00:41:28.520 branch and
00:41:28.960 then you've
00:41:29.240 got to grab
00:41:29.540 this branch.
00:41:30.680 And as he's
00:41:31.420 grabbing one
00:41:32.000 of the dead
00:41:32.420 branches, the
00:41:33.360 branch snaps.
00:41:34.940 And Neil Armstrong
00:41:35.480 falls 15 feet,
00:41:37.460 lands flat on
00:41:38.240 his back, has
00:41:38.860 the wind knocked
00:41:39.400 out of him.
00:41:39.740 His sister
00:41:40.120 comes running
00:41:40.580 over, says,
00:41:41.540 are you okay?
00:41:42.120 She goes and
00:41:42.520 grabs their
00:41:42.920 mother.
00:41:44.020 The most
00:41:44.580 important thing,
00:41:45.760 and this is the
00:41:46.460 opening of I Am
00:41:47.080 Neil Armstrong,
00:41:47.620 the children's
00:41:48.060 book, is this
00:41:48.580 moment.
00:41:49.220 I teach my
00:41:49.740 kids the most
00:41:50.100 important thing
00:41:50.660 that Neil
00:41:50.980 Armstrong does
00:41:51.640 after that
00:41:52.120 moment is he
00:41:53.260 gets back up
00:41:53.860 again.
00:41:54.680 He gets a
00:41:55.240 job mowing
00:41:55.940 grass in a
00:41:56.620 cemetery because
00:41:57.340 he wants to
00:41:57.840 fly.
00:41:58.700 He buys toy
00:41:59.300 planes, saves
00:41:59.940 his money.
00:42:00.740 Then he saves
00:42:01.460 up for a
00:42:01.900 pilot's license.
00:42:02.740 He gets his
00:42:03.040 pilot's license.
00:42:03.840 He's a
00:42:04.080 teenager before he
00:42:05.100 gets his
00:42:05.400 driver's license.
00:42:06.120 He becomes a
00:42:06.640 test pilot, of
00:42:07.340 course, an
00:42:07.660 astronaut.
00:42:08.520 We all today
00:42:09.160 celebrate that
00:42:10.440 giant leap for
00:42:11.180 all mankind
00:42:11.900 that Neil Armstrong
00:42:12.880 took, but we
00:42:14.040 need to teach
00:42:14.700 our kids that
00:42:16.000 you don't get to
00:42:16.640 take the giant
00:42:17.320 leap until you
00:42:18.600 take the
00:42:19.100 thousands of
00:42:19.880 smaller steps
00:42:20.560 before.
00:42:20.960 We've got to
00:42:21.200 teach our kids
00:42:21.680 what hard work
00:42:22.280 really means
00:42:22.800 again.
00:42:23.520 That, to me,
00:42:23.960 is what this
00:42:24.300 children's book
00:42:24.780 stands for.
00:42:25.800 I think it
00:42:26.340 shows, to
00:42:26.920 answer your
00:42:27.320 question, and
00:42:29.140 how Neil
00:42:29.680 Armstrong was able
00:42:30.580 to deal with
00:42:31.100 it.
00:42:31.600 He was built
00:42:32.480 from that
00:42:33.020 solid American
00:42:34.020 value system
00:42:35.020 that let him
00:42:35.900 say, I am
00:42:36.480 not my
00:42:36.900 achievement.
00:42:37.500 I'm just a
00:42:38.080 man.
00:42:39.040 That's why he
00:42:39.720 was fine.

00:45:36.060 But, so, in
00:45:37.560 Pennsylvania, you
00:45:39.600 do have, you
00:45:40.340 know, you have
00:45:40.500 the grand jury
00:45:40.980 report from about
00:45:41.960 a month ago, I
00:45:42.480 guess now, which
00:45:43.780 talks about abuses
00:45:45.680 among priests and
00:45:47.700 also cover-ups by
00:45:48.860 bishops, and that
00:45:49.900 dates back, you
00:45:50.480 know, it goes back
00:45:51.080 I think 50 or 60
00:45:52.040 years, and a good
00:45:54.400 percentage of those
00:45:55.920 abuses were, you
00:45:58.380 know, 20 years or
00:46:00.160 more older.
00:46:02.480 And so I guess some
00:46:03.500 apologists are now
00:46:04.480 using that as a
00:46:05.420 reason to say,
00:46:05.840 well, this problem
00:46:07.080 has been contained
00:46:07.860 since then, so
00:46:09.040 this is old news.
00:46:10.600 And maybe they
00:46:11.640 could get away with
00:46:12.880 that, maybe they
00:46:13.540 could get away with
00:46:13.980 that excuse, if not
00:46:14.900 for the fact that
00:46:16.200 there has been this
00:46:16.880 problem in dioceses
00:46:18.180 across the country,
00:46:19.680 and now they're
00:46:20.100 talking about another
00:46:21.000 investigation in New
00:46:22.340 York, another one in
00:46:23.040 New Jersey.
00:46:24.100 And on top of that,
00:46:24.640 you have two other
00:46:25.220 things as well.
00:46:25.920 You've got Cardinal
00:46:26.500 McCarrick, who were
00:46:28.120 the most prominent
00:46:28.780 cardinal in the
00:46:29.980 United States, who
00:46:31.240 has been, you know,
00:46:32.860 all this information
00:46:33.400 is coming out about
00:46:33.960 him now and his
00:46:34.600 abuse, not just of
00:46:35.340 children, but of
00:46:36.280 seminarians, of
00:46:37.060 young men.
00:46:37.940 And then you've
00:46:38.320 got someone in
00:46:39.160 the Vatican, a
00:46:39.800 high-ranking, former
00:46:40.760 high-ranking
00:46:41.240 official, who wrote
00:46:42.440 an 11-page letter
00:46:43.760 indicting the Pope
00:46:45.020 himself and accusing
00:46:45.780 him personally of
00:46:47.140 covering up.
00:46:47.720 So all of these
00:46:48.740 things together just
00:46:49.580 make it impossible to
00:46:50.900 minimize this or to
00:46:52.620 claim that it's all
00:46:53.300 in the past because
00:46:53.900 it's not.
